 I had sent an 10 sec expired message to a queue(i stopped the application
 server tat reading the queue's message for 10 sec to create this
 scenario),
 then started the application server and i send another message to the
 same
 queue after 20 sec (in this case the previous message should be expired).
 The 2nd message that I send to the queue cannot be consumed due to the
 previous expired message stuck inside the queue. May i know how to solve
 this? thanks.
